Output 008f684fbc98c95123bd55b009a315d11c83a491b47fa840589584c2997cf25e:3

value
98661
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f90af748018e3ada8dc2cc2979784fff82fa0294 OP_EQUAL
address
3QPqKEg56yYTnhcdkNvaZog6eGUmoPSvqb
transaction
008f684fbc98c95123bd55b009a315d11c83a491b47fa840589584c2997cf25e
spent
true